Cystic fibrosis is caused by defective CFTR protein. CFTR is an ion channel that transports chloride ions across epithelial cell membranes.
Active transport is the process of moving materials against a concentration gradient and requiring energy. It uses ATP (adenosine triphosphate) to pump ions or molecules across a cell membrane, creating a higher concentration on one side compared to the other. This process is important for maintaining cell homeostasis, regulating ion levels, and transporting nutrients across cell membranes.

Diffusion can be "simple diffusion" which is simply an ion moving across the membrane anywhere, or "fascilitated diffusion", where an ion moves across the membrane in a specific channel. Either way, diffusion involves the movement of that ion along its concentration gradient and requires no energy. Active transport is not the same as diffusion. Active transport requires energy.
Molecules are moving against a 'concentration' gradient. Active transportation moving from low to high concentration, while passive transportation such as osmosis and diffusion go from high to low concentration.

Sodium and Potassium. There is something called a sodium-potassium pump which transports 3 ions of Na+ out of the cell and 2 ions of K+ into the cell. This is facilitated by the breakdown of ATP to provide energy.
